Schwartzman's journey began in the heart of Hollywood. Being the son of actress Talia Shire (known for her role in the "Rocky" franchise) and producer Jack Schwartzman, he was immersed in the world of film from a young age. This early exposure, combined with his natural talent, laid the groundwork for his future success. He is also part of a prominent family lineage that includes filmmaking legends like Francis Ford Coppola and Nicolas Cage, his cousins. This connection to Hollywood royalty undoubtedly influenced his career path, but it was his own individual talent that propelled him forward.

His breakthrough came with Wes Anderson's "Rushmore" in 1998. This role, portraying the ambitious Max Fischer, showcased Schwartzman's unique blend of wit, vulnerability, and quirky charm. The film was a critical and commercial success, launching Schwartzman into the public eye and establishing his working relationship with Anderson, a collaboration that would define much of his career.

Schwartzman's filmography reads like a curated collection of cinematic gems. He has appeared in seven other Wes Anderson films, including "The Darjeeling Limited" (2007), "Fantastic Mr. Fox" (2009), "Moonrise Kingdom" (2012), "The Grand Budapest Hotel" (2014), "Isle of Dogs" (2018), and "The French Dispatch" (2021). These films, known for their distinct visual style, intricate narratives, and ensemble casts, have become cultural touchstones, and Schwartzman's presence within them has solidified his status as an actor of note. He frequently collaborates with Anderson, often co-writing and contributing to the films' unique sensibility.

Beyond his work with Anderson, Schwartzman has demonstrated his versatility across a range of genres. He has starred in films like "Marie Antoinette" (2006), directed by Sofia Coppola (also his cousin), where he portrayed King Louis XVI, showcasing his ability to inhabit historical roles. He's also appeared in comedies such as "Funny People" (2009), demonstrating his comedic timing and ability to work within an ensemble cast. His roles in "Shopgirl" (2005) and "Spun" (2002) further highlight his range and willingness to explore diverse characters and stories.

Simultaneously with his acting career, Schwartzman has cultivated a successful music career. He was the drummer for the band Phantom Planet, known for their song "California." However, it's his solo project, Coconut Records, that has truly allowed him to showcase his songwriting and musical talents. He has released three studio albums, each offering a glimpse into his introspective and melodic sensibilities. His music provides a personal counterpoint to his on-screen persona, revealing a multifaceted artist who isn't afraid to express himself fully.

The details of Schwartzman's life extend beyond the screen and the recording studio. He is married to Brady Cunningham, an American fashion designer and the founder of tenoversix. Their life together adds another dimension to his persona, revealing a well-rounded individual. He is also a father of two children.

In recent news, Schwartzman is set to star in the upcoming HBO film "Mountainhead," directed by Jesse Armstrong. The film promises to be another interesting chapter in his career, with Schwartzman playing Souper, one of four tech billionaires who retreat to a mountain resort amid global chaos.
